

Power Transmission Components are a sort of components provide transmission between power source and function device.
The global Power Transmission Component market was valued at US$ 59080 million in 2022 and is anticipated to reach US$ 76980 million by 2029, witnessing a CAGR of 3.4% during the forecast period 2023-2029. The influence of COVID-19 and the Russia-Ukraine War were considered while estimating market sizes.
Electric power transmission is the bulk supply of electrical energy from a generating site to an electrical substation. The network basically consists of transformers, circuit breakers, arrestors, insulators, towers and others. These components facilitate, protect, transform, and conduct electricity across the transmission lines.
